> Pass security.protocol and enable auto-renew for the storm topologies

> METRON-793 migrated the storm topologies to the storm-kafka-client spout, 
> which supports kerberos.  To complete the kerberos work on the existing 
> topologies, we need to be able to enable the spouts and kafka writers to use 
> security protocols other than PLAINTEXT.  Also, enabling auto-renew plugins 
> for storm will enable the topologies to run for extended durations in a 
> kerberized cluster.
> NOTE: This does not encompass MPack changes to enable kerberos or fix the 
> sensors to work with a kerberized kafka.  That would be follow-on work.
